BMW's U.S. Sales Surge Despite EV Challenges. BMW has reported a significant increase in U.S. sales, with the German automaker's vehicles flying off the lots in the first half of the year. However, beneath the surface of this success lies a concerning trend: BMW's electric vehicles (EVs) are struggling to gain traction in the market. Despite the growing demand for eco-friendly cars, BMW's EV offerings have failed to keep pace with its gasoline-powered models. As the industry shifts towards electrification, BMW's inability to capitalize on this trend could have significant implications for the company's long-term success.
